
How do I fix System Restore failed?
Click Start, and then type System Restore in the Start Search box.
Right-click System Restore, and then click Run as administrator.
In the System Restore dialog box, click Next.
Select a restore point, and then click Next.
In the “Confirm your restore point” window, click Finish.

How do I bypass System Restore?
Restart your computer by pressing F8 before the Windows style appears.
Select Safe Mode and press Enter.
After Windows loads, open System Restore and follow the wizard to proceed.
